It was pointed out to me this week that there haven't been many recommendations with canonically bi and pansexual characters recently. So, it's time to change that and take a look at what bi & pan books are being released this year. From pansexual superheroes to bisexual horror, queer fantasy and YA romance, here are 20 of our most anticipated queer books coming out in 2025 with bisexual and pansexual characters.

Ashley Herring Blake
Contemporary Adult Romance
13 May 2025
A small-town waitress and a Hollywood star’s worlds collide in this new bisexual romance by Ashley Herring Blake.
When a big-budget romantic comedy comes to Clover Lake to film, Ramona Riley wonders if this could be her chance. There’s only one problem - Dylan Monroe, her first kiss and Hollywood’s favorite wild child - is the star.
Dylan Monroe has always lived an unconventional life, having famous rock icons for parents. But she wants to prove that she’s not some chaotic, talentless nepo baby, that she has actual skills, that she’s just a normal person. To do that, Dylan takes on a project at a charming lake town—she even works at the town’s café (very quaint), shadowing a local waitress there (very cute), and asks her to take Dylan around to do Normal People Things.
But Dylan soon realizes it’s not just some small-town waitress she’s getting to know—Ramona Riley is someone she’s met before, someone who remembers her even more vividly.

Sonora Reyes
Adult Contemporary Romance
12 Feb 2025
A Latinx adult romance debut from Sonora Reyes where two friends enter into a marriage of convenience to save one from deportation - but everything changes when they unexpectedly fall in love.
Alejandro (Han for short) has never been in love. He purposefully keeps his heart at arm’s length from anyone who might want it, which he lets his family and friends think is due to commitment-phobia paired with a heavy dose of emotional constipation. Now, though, he's coming to learn that it might have more to do with his fear of looking too deeply inward, whether that be his sexuality or the looming anxiety about being undocumented in an increasingly hostile environment.
On the other hand, Han’s roommate and best friend, Kenny, is stuck in a soul-sucking relationship with a woman who wants nothing more than for Kenny to ditch Han and marry her. Kenny can't stand being alone, and has always been afraid of being punished for making the wrong choice, so his girlfriend happily makes most of his decisions for him. But when she forces his hand and makes him choose between their relationship and his best friend, he finally knows without a doubt who the correct choice is.

Chuck Tingle
Dark Comedy Horror
12 August 2025
After a global disaster prompts thousands of comically unlikely deaths, a bisexual statistics professor - who has convinced herself she might not exist - and an ethically dubious government agent must travel to Las Vegas to unravel the connection between deadly bouts of absurdity and a supernaturally lucky casino.
Vera is a survivor of a global catastrophe known as the Low Probability Event, but she definitely isn't thriving. Once a passionate professor of statistics, she no longer finds meaning in anything at all.
But when problematic government agent Layne knocks on her door, she's the only one who can help him uncover the connection between deadly spates of absurdity and an improbably lucky casino. What's happening in Vegas isn't staying there, and the world is at risk of another disaster.

Mariam Rahmani
Literary Fiction
15 May 2025
The unnamed Iranian-Indian American narrator of Liquid has always believed herself to be the smartest person in the room. And from an early age, she and her best friend, Adam, have turned their noses up at other people’s riches. But two years after earning a PhD from UCLA, the narrator is no closer to the middle-class comfort promised to her by the prestige of her fancy, scholarship-funded education and the successes of her immigrant parents. Jokingly, Adam suggests she just marry rich.
But our protagonist, whose PhD thesis compared Eastern and Western views of marriage in film and literature, takes the idea seriously. She makes a spreadsheet and outlines a 100 dates with people of all genders and a marriage proposal in hand by the official start of the fall semester. What follows is a whirlwind summer packed with martinis sans vermouth with the lazy scion of an Eastside construction empire; board games with a butch producer who owns a house in the hills and a newly dented Porsche; a Venmo request from a “socialist” trust fund babe; and an evening spent dodging the halitosis of a maxillofacial surgeon from Orange County.
